Woolwich Arsenal station is equipped with a variety of facilities designed to ensure a comfortable and efficient travel experience. Ticket buying is made easy with a ticket office that operates from early morning till late evening and convenient ticket machines available for quick purchases and collections, including options for accessible ticket machines located in the booking hall. Travelers can also benefit from smart card issuance and validations at the station.
For those requiring assistance, Woolwich Arsenal provides help points with staff available throughout the week, ensuring all passengers can navigate the station comfortably. Step-free access is another feature the station proudly offers, allowing seamless movement across all platforms via lifts, making it a Category A accessible station. Furthermore, facilities like heated waiting rooms and accessible toilets are provided to enhance passenger comfort.
The station demonstrates a commitment to community and passenger security, holding a secure station accreditation and providing CCTV across the premises. While luggage storage isn't available, services for lost property can be easily accessed through Southeastern Customer Services.

Though modest in size, Glasshoughton station is more than equipped to handle your travel needs. While there is no ticket office on site, rest assured that ticket machines are readily available, ensuring that buying or collecting your pre-purchased tickets is a breeze. Smartcard facilities are available too, and the machines have been designed to be accessible for all.
If assistance is needed during your visit, customer help points are stationed strategically to guide and aid passengers. Although there's no staffed support, emergency helpline details are prominently displayed to assist in case you require further help. Security is also a priority here, with CCTV in place and maintained across the station.
Accessing the platforms at Glasshoughton involves a series of ramps and a footbridge, making it accessible for those who need step-free entries. Although the route between platforms is somewhat lengthy, it ensures that all passengers can use the station. If you need extra assistance for train access, all Northern trains carry ramps, and help is always available through Passenger Assist services, which can be arranged in advance.
When you need to get beyond the station, a few reliable options await you. Bus services are easily accessible, with a service bus stop located adjacent to the station where rail replacement services also operate. Taxis are another option, and you can find more information here should you need to hire one. Bicycle storage is available on Platform 2, with both cycle lockers and stands to keep your bike safe while you travel.
